§ 02 — OVERVIEW
Overview: Whiskeytown National Recreation Area, located in northern California, is a unit of the National Park Service. The 42,000-acre park is situated eight miles west of Redding at the northern edge of the Sacramento river valley, in the foothills of the Klamath Mountains.
The park was established in 1965 as part of the Central Valley project. Whiskeytown Lake provides a dependable water supply, flood control, hydroelectric power, and numerous recreational opportunities. Each year, approximately 800 thousand visitors come to enjoy the unique experiences that only can be had at Whiskeytown.
